At approximately 10:15 a.m. on 10/08/25 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Nicholas Reed conducted an unannounced complaint visit. LPA met with the administrator and disclosed the reason for the visit.

To investigate the allegations above, LPA interviewed staff and at least 10% of residents [eleven (11) out of one-hundred nine (109)] between 10:15 a.m. and 12:30 p.m. today, toured the facility inside and out at 11:00 a.m., and conducted a record review of pertinent records, including but not limited to an admission agreement, medical assessment, care plan, and client roster at 12:00 p.m.

Regarding the allegation "Licensee is not ensuring that staff take out the trash" it was alleged the trash in the room of Resident #1 (R1) was not taken out. Review of R1’s care plan revealed the facility was to assist R1 daily trash pick-up. Interview with the administrator at approximately 10:50 a.m. today revealed housekeepers and caregivers remove resident trash at least once per day.

LPA inspected R1’s room today at approximately 11:05 a.m. R1’s room was tidy with no trash in the trash bin. Interviews with eleven (11) out of eleven (11) residents revealed staff take out their trash every day. No residents had issues with housekeeping or trash disposal. Interview with Staff #1 (S1) at 11:20 a.m. today revealed they take out trash from resident rooms twice per day; once at the beginning of their shift, and once at the end of their shift. Interview with Staff #2 (S2) at 11:40 a.m. today confirmed that housekeepers and caregivers take out resident trash at least once per shift. LPA also observed staff disposing of common area trash bins and resident room trash bins at approximately 11:45 a.m. and 12:00 p.m. today. Based on interviews and observations, the licensee has ensured that staff take out trash. Therefore, the allegation is deemed UNSUBSTANTIATED at this time.

Regarding the allegation "Licensee is not preventing resident from being bitten by bugs while in care" it was alleged that R1 was being bitten by bugs due to staff not taking out their trash. Interviews with ten (10) out of eleven (11) residents revealed they had no issues with bug bites. Interview with Resident #2 (R2) at 12:10 p.m. today revealed they get bitten by bugs while outside in the smoking area but never inside the facility. Interviews with the administrator and staff revealed they have not heard of any residents with bug bites except for R1. The administrator noted that staff deep-cleaned R’1s room upon hearing of the issue. Review of R1’s care plan and medical assessment revealed no special care needs pertaining to bug bites or other related factors for which the facility was responsible. Based on observations, interviews, and record review, there is insufficient evidence to verify the allegation. Therefore, the allegation is deemed UNSUBSTANTIATED at this time.

No immediate health or safety concerns were observed during today’s visit.
